Dmitri Williams is an Assistant Professor in the Department of
Speech Communication at the University of Illinois at
Urbana-Champaign. Working in the area marked by communication,
economics, political science and business, Williams studies how
social capital forms online and how these new forms can
be harnessed for community and corporate interests. His current
research projects include several studies of networked game
players and whether or not their social settings and contexts
moderate the effects. His work has been featured in several press
accounts, most recently on NPR, and in publications including the
Economist, the San Francisco Chronicle, the Chicago Sun-Times,
New York Times and others.
